Transaction 4395113c6da8b0b785cacf5bad8a7caa6cbdcf7fccfae1e7f91f067632eb1603

1 Input
2 Outputs
  • 4395113c6da8b0b785cacf5bad8a7caa6cbdcf7fccfae1e7f91f067632eb1603:0
  • value  21830
    address  3BFEhLxWQ9Ahqp2p7va7hoV5JfJ9xej4e4
  • 4395113c6da8b0b785cacf5bad8a7caa6cbdcf7fccfae1e7f91f067632eb1603:1
  • value  21830
    address  1EdKCExBCc5rRiuyrEuNR1Xweddeef136e